ITS Campus, ITS News – Covid-19 screening innovation tool, i-nose c-19, developed by a professor at the Sepuluh Nopember Institute of Technology (ITS) Prof. Drs Ec Ir Riyanarto Sarno MSc Ph.D. and the team was reviewed directly by the Minister of Health (Menkes) RI Ir. Budi Gunadi Sadikin CHFC CLU. The latest Covid-19 screening tool was exhibited at the Vaccination of the Elderly Community at the Novotel Samator Hotel, Surabaya, Saturday (27/2).

Apart from the Minister of Health, the event, which also provided Covid-19 vaccination for the elderly (seniors) from the ITS academic community, was also attended by the Governor of East Java Khofifah Indar Parawansa. This event collaborates with the Indonesian Ministry of Health and the Samator Group, held for two days, by providing a quota of 2,500 older people to be vaccinated per day.

At the event, the ITS i-nose c-19 screening tool also had the opportunity to be directly reviewed and tested in front of the Minister of Health. Through this direct review, Prof. Drs Ec Ir Riyanarto Sarno, MSc Ph.D., or familiarly called Ryan, introduced the workings of the Covid-19 detection tool he and the team made with the hope of increasing motivation and opportunities for collaboration.

Ryan explained that the i-nose c-19 is safer than other Covid-19 detection tools. This is because the i-nose c-19 uses a sample of axillary sweat odor, which has no risk of containing the virus. “Besides, this tool (i-nose c-19, red) will also be cheaper to operate, and this can be Rp. 10,000,” said the ITS Informatics Engineering professor regarding the advantages of his artificial equipment.

According to Riyanarto, the tool that reaches the PCR sample’s profiling stage has also received a lot of support from several hospitals by providing PCR data. “Hopefully, with many supporting parties, the i-nose c-19 can be faster for distribution tests,” he added hopefully.

ITS Chancellor Prof. Dr. Ir Mochamad Ashari MEng, who also accompanied him, said that the i-nose c-19 is one of the innovative products of artificial intelligence for health. This is following the topic of ITS innovation launched in 2021.

“For the product (handling) of Covid-19, it will have to go through tests that have been determined by the Health Facility Security Center (BPFK) or the Ministry of Industry. Later, when there is a distribution permit, it can be used by the wider community, “said the chancellor, who is familiarly called Ashari.

Meanwhile, related to the Covid-19 vaccination in his press statement, the Minister of Health said that the vaccination target of 38 million people or 76 million injections in Indonesia would be completed by the end of June 2021. One of the priorities is the elderly because people in this age range have a high fatality rate, so they are more at risk of Covid-19.

With the number of older people in Indonesia reaching 21 million people, the Minister of Health stated the need for community support. According to him, this vaccination must become a movement to encapsulate the social capital of the people. “Hopefully, this can be an example for friends in other areas who have access so that the elderly can be vaccinated immediately,” he said after expressing his gratitude to all those involved in organizing this vaccination.

In this activity, ITS at the forefront of education in Surabaya also received vaccination quotas for several older people who were the leaders and their academicians. Among them are former ITS chancellors such as Prof. Dr. Ir Mohammad Nuh DEA ​​(now Chairman of the ITS Board of Trustees) and Prof. Ir Joni Hermana, MScES Ph.D., who have been seen vaccinated on the first day. “There are 36 people plus their families 27 people, so there are 63 people from ITS who were vaccinated at this event,” said Ashari.
